These steps can be carried out using the singularity container on odyssey. Please familiarize yourself with this model (and the OpenFOAM directory structure) before proceeding further. All steps are carried out in OpenFOAM via command-line interface (CLI). The example of lid-driven cavity flow introduces you to OpenFOAM by taking you through all the steps (geometry creation, meshing, simulation and post-processing) for a simple geometry. Basics of pre-processing, simulation and post-processing in OpenFOAM In the following sections, we will briefly take you through the modeling steps with a simple example. However, it is more convenient to use a CAD software package for creating more complex geometries and use a separate software for meshing. Simple geometries can be created and meshed within OpenFOAM (see the lid-driven cavity flow example below). These include pre-processing (geometry/part creation and meshing), simulation, and post-processing. Modeling with OpenFOAM involves multiple steps.
